8000 [ADD] referrals: moving share jobs section to new doc · odoo/documentation@bec5d0b · GitHub
[go: up one dir, main page]

Skip to content

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Appearance settings

Commit bec5d0b

Browse files
committed
[ADD] referrals: moving share jobs section to new doc
closes #9423 X-original-commit: 7ec5442 Signed-off-by: Lara Martini (larm) <larm@odoo.com>
1 parent f209dff commit bec5d0b

File tree

10 files changed

+174
-321
lines changed

10 files changed

+174
-321
lines changed

content/applications/hr/referrals.rst

Lines changed: 9 additions & 321 deletions
Large diffs are not rendered by default.
-23.6 KB
Binary file not shown.
-28 KB
Binary file not shown.
-13.2 KB
Binary file not shown.
-8.4 KB
Binary file not shown.
Lines changed: 165 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,165 @@
1+
===================
2+
Share job positions
3+
===================
4+
5+
In Odoo *Referrals*, users can earn referral points by sharing job positions with potential
6+
applicants. Job positions can be shared in several ways, through the :ref:`View Jobs
7+
<referrals/view-jobs>` button and the :ref:`Email A Friend <referrals/email-jobs>` button, located
8+
at the bottom of the *Referrals* app dashboard.
9+
10+
.. note::
11+
Sharing jobs can **only** occur after onboarding slides have been viewed or skipped.
12+
13+
.. _referrals/view-jobs:
14+
15+
View Jobs
16+
=========
17+
18+
To see all job positions that are actively recruiting candidates, click the :guilabel:`View Jobs`
19+
button on the main *Referrals* dashboard. This presents all job positions, with each individual job
20+
presented with its own card.
21+
22+
.. image:: share_jobs/jobs.png
23+
:align: center
24+
:alt: The 'View Jobs' screen, displaying all current open job positions. All information is
25+
displayed on the card.
26+
27+
Each job position card contains the following information:
28+
29+
- The title of the job position. This information is taken from the *Job Position* field of the job
30+
form.
31+
- The number of :guilabel:`Open Positions` being recruited. This information is taken from the
32+
*Expected New Employees* field of the *Recruitment* tab of the job form.
33+
- The points a user earns when an applicant applies for the position.
34+
- The job description detailing the job position. This information is taken from the *Job Position*
35+
tab of the job form.
36+
37+
To see all the details for a job position, click the :guilabel:`More Info` button on the specific
38+
card. This opens the job position webpage in a new browser tab. This is what an applicant sees
39+
before applying for a position.
40+
41+
.. note::
42+
Only published job positions are visible in the *Referrals* app. To check which job positions are
43+
published or not, refer to the :doc:`../recruitment/new_job` documentation.
44+
45+
Refer friends
46+
=============
47+
48+
To share a job position with someone, click the :guilabel:`Refer Friend` button on the specific job
49+
position card. A pre-configured :guilabel:`Send Job Offer by Mail` pop-up window appears. Enter the
50+
recipient's email address in the :guilabel:`Email` field.
51+
52+
The :guilabel:`Subject` and :guilabel:`Body` are populated using a default template. The
53+
:guilabel:`Subject` `Job for you` is present, by default, but can be modified, if desired.
54+
55+
The specific title of the job position populates the *Job Position* placeholder in the email body.
56+
The `See Job Offer` text in the email body is an individualized tracking link to the specific job
57+
position listed on the website.
58+
59+
When the prospective employee receives the email, the link sends them to the job position page,
60+
where they can apply for the position, and the person who referred them is tracked in the
61+
*Referrals* application.
62+
63+
If desired, add any text or closing salutation to the email body. When all edits have been made,
64+
click :guilabel:`Send Mail` to send the email, or click :guilabel:`Cancel` to close the pop-up
65+
window.
66+
67+
.. image:: share_jobs/email.png
68+
:align: center
69+
:alt: Referral email pop-up window with the email message inside it.
70+
71+
Share a job
72+
===========
73+
74+
Other than sending an email, job positions can be shared, via social media platforms, and by
75+
tracking links to the job position. At the bottom of each job position card are four icons, and
76+
corresponding tracking links, that can be used to share the job position, keeping track of
77+
applicants in the *Referrals* application.
78+
79+
.. image:: share_jobs/share.png
80+
:align: center
81+
:alt: The various sharing icons that appear for each job.
82+
83+
Link
84+
----
85+
86+
To share the job position with a customized tracking link, click the :guilabel:`Share Now` button
87+
with the :icon:`fa-chain` :guilabel:`(link)` icon above it. A :guilabel:`Link to Share` pop-up
88+
window appears with the tracking link. Click :guilabel:`Copy` to copy the link. After the link is
89+
copied, click the :guilabel:`Close` button to close the pop-up window. Next, share the link with
90+
the prospective employee.
91+
92+
Facebook
93+
--------
94+
95+
To share the job position using Facebook, click the :guilabel:`Share Now` button with the
96+
:icon:`fa-facebook` :guilabel:`(Facebook)` icon above it.
97+
98+
If the user is already logged into Facebook, when the the :guilabel:`Share Now` button is clicked, a
99+
:guilabel:`Share on Facebook` page loads in a new tab, with the link populated in the main body of
100+
the new post in a pop-up window. If the user is *not* already logged in, a log-in screen loads,
101+
instead, prompting the user to log-in to Facebook first.
102+
103+
Type in any additional information to add to the post, then share the job position using the
104+
available options in Facebook.
105+
106+
X (formerly Twitter)
107+
--------------------
108+
109+
A job position can also be shared on X. Click the :guilabel:`Share Now` button with the
110+
:guilabel:`(X)` icon above it.
111+
112+
If the user is already signed-in to X, when the :guilabel:`Share Now` button is clicked, an X page
113+
loads in a new tab with a pre-populated message ready to post, in a draft pop-up window. If the user
114+
is *not* already signed-in, a sign-in screen loads instead, prompting the user to first sign-in to
115+
X.
116+
117+
The default message is:
118+
119+
`Amazing job offer for (Job Position)! Check it live: (link to Job Position)`
120+
121+
Type in any additional information, or make any edits to the message, then share using the available
122+
options in X.
123+
124+
LinkedIn
125+
--------
126+
127+
To share a job position on LinkedIn, click the :guilabel:`Share Now` button with the
128+
:icon:`fa-linkedin` :guilabel:`(LinkedIn)` icon above it.
129+
130+
If the user is already logged into LinkedIn, when the :guilabel:`Share Now` button is clicked, a new
131+
tab loads in LinkedIn, with a link to the job position at the top. If the user is *not* already
132+
logged in, a log-in screen loads instead, prompting the user to log-in to LinkedIn first.
133+
134+
The job position can be shared either in a public post, or in a private message to an individual (or
135+
group of individuals).
136+
137+
Type in any additional information, or make any edits to the message or post, then share using the
138+
available options in LinkedIn.
139+
140+
.. _referrals/email-jobs:
141+
142+
Email a friend
143+
--------------
144+
145+
Another way to share job opportunities is to share the entire current list of open job positions,
146+
instead of one job position at a time. To do this, navigate to the :menuselection:`Referrals` main
147+
dashboard. Click the :guilabel:`Email a friend` button at the bottom of the screen. A
148+
:guilabel:`Send Job Offer by Mail` pop-up window appears.
149+
150+
Enter the email address in the :guilabel:`Email` field. The email can be sent to multiple
151+
recipients by separating each email address with a comma followed by a single space. The
152+
:guilabel:`Subject` is pre-configured with :guilabel:`Job for you`, but can be edited.
153+
154+
The email :guilabel:`Body` is also populated with pre-configured text. The text that appears is:
155+
156+
`Hello,`
157+
158+
`There are some amazing job offers in my company! Have a look, they can be interesting for you\:`
159+
160+
`See Job Offers`
161+
162+
The :guilabel:`See Job Offers` text is a tracking link to a complete list of all job positions
163+
currently being recruited for. Add any additional text and make any edits to the message body, if
164+
necessary. Then, click :guilabel:`Send Mail` to send the email. This sends the message, and closes
165+
the window.
Loading
Loading
-30.2 KB
Binary file not shown.

0 commit comments

Comments
 (0)
0